Wad Medani vs Hail Climate & Distance Between

Saudi Arabia flag
  • The distance between Wad Medani, Sudan and Hail, Saudi Arabia is approximately 1,690 km or 1,050 mi.
  • To reach Wad Medani in this distance one would set out from Hail bearing 212°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Wad Medani bearing 209° or SSW .
  • Both have a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Wad Medani is in or near the tropical thorn woodland biome whereas Hail is in or near the subtropical desert scrub biome.
  • The average temperature is 6.9 °C (12.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 9.5 °C (17.1°F) less in Wad Medani.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 229.4 mm (9 in) more which is equivalent to 229.4 l/m² (5.63 US gal/ft²) or 2,294,000 l/ha (245,244 US gal/ac) more. About 4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.5° higher in Wad Medani than in Hail.
  • Relative humidity levels are 10.1%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 11°C (19.8°F) higher.
